A. A motion for discovery shall not be denied without a contradictory hearing unless it appears on the face of the motion that, as a matter of law, the moving party is not entitled to the relief sought. B. Upon a sufficient showing by either party, the court may at any time vacate, restrict or defer an order for discovery, or make such other order as is appropriate.
